Purpose Statement
A faculty-led academic early warning system to guide students toward support services early in their first term at the institution.Early Academic Intervention (EAI) is an initiative that CSUSM has been building since Fall 2019 but has been scaled to reach all first-time students in their first Fall term since the 2022-23 Academic Year. EAI is CSUSM’s faculty-driven early warning system, an intervention designed to solicit referrals directly from faculty in high-enrollment first-year courses (such as our first-year seminar course, first year composition course, and general education mathematics courses) and connect students to support resources within the first few weeks of their first term at the institution. Over the last two academic years, EAI has proven very accurate in identifying struggling students and providing support, with students who respond to EAI outreach persisting at consistently higher rates than non-responders. With increased funding, EAI is planning to address a significant financial barrier that contributes directly to student academic struggle in the first term: early access to our math courses’ digital textbook and learning platform.
